Subject: Idempotency keys on payment retries

Welcome to the on-call rotation. When Ledgerbird retries a failed payment, it reuses the original idempotency key so the processor can't double-charge. Never regenerate a key manually during an incident — if a retry seems stuck, escalate to the payments channel instead. Keys expire after 48 hours, so anything older needs a fresh charge request through the admin tooling. The full retry flow is documented here:

wiki page, kahog-hahig: https://vault.zemvargrid.internal/display/deploy/repo/settings/merge_requests/job/settings/6f3b933774dbc5320a4daa18

Runbook note for eng sync: Orderly soft deletes. Rows in the orders table are never hard-deleted in prod; the deleted_at column gates visibility. The purge job compacts rows older than the retention window nightly. If purge falls behind, query latency climbs on the open-orders index — check job lag before blaming the database. Restores within the window are a single column update. The purge job runs with the configuration below.

settings of fajog-hahif:
[sorax]
port = 7000
region = upper-2
host = sorax.nelvroworks.corp
timeout_ms = 3000
retries = 4

### Action item: Harrowfield gateway buffering

During the outage, the Harrowfield telemetry gateway dropped readings from roughly forty tractors because its in-memory buffer had no overflow policy. Owner for the fix is the Fieldwire team: add disk-backed spill, cap retention at six hours, and alert when the buffer exceeds half capacity. Target is two sprints out. Progress will be reported at this sync until closed. Design notes, capacity math, and the review checklist are being tracked on the internal page:

runbook for yahop-tajep: https://jenkins.olvarqstack.internal/settings

## Runbook: Quill MQ — Log Compaction Stall

If compaction lag on the `orders-stream` topic exceeds 2h, check the Quill broker first. Restart the compactor sidecar, not the broker. Verify segment cleanup resumes within 10 minutes via the Quill dashboard.

If lag persists, stale offsets in the checkpoint table are the usual culprit. Purge rows older than 48h from `compaction_checkpoints`, then restart the compactor again.

To run the purge, connect to the checkpoint database using the connection string below.

warehouse DSN: cockroachdb://holvan_svc:viOKuRy@db-3e1a.plorvaforge.corp:5432/istius